Understanding The Worth Of Folding Bikes

Folding bikes like the new birdy standard 9 speed have been the talk of the town for quite some time. As bike makers are adding more and more features to the list, the purchases and sales have gone up exponentially. As per market analysts, the folding bike industry will bloom to its fullest till 2028. As more and more cyclists are realizing the benefits of owning a folding cycle, there is an increase in demand for the two-wheeler and all related accessories. But just to check the worth, here is a small comparison of its pros and cons to help you narrow down your choices.
Pros
● Lightweight: The biggest pro related to these bikes is the lightweight frame. Since portability is one of the prime features of these bikes, the frame is designed with respect to this need. They are definitely easy to load and unload as compared to their regular counterparts. This makes a huge difference for commuters and travellers who need to carry their bikes on trains, buses, and other means of commute.

● Easy Storage: A lightweight step-through frame can be folded easily for better storage.
● Gears: Most of these bikes come equipped with gears. The low and mid-end folding bikes can have 5-7 gears while all top models come with 7 gears.
● Versatile: Foldable bikes can be used for commuting, leisure rides, or even for exercise. They are suitable for a wide range of terrains, including roads, bike paths, and trails.
● Low maintenance: Foldable bikes are typically low-maintenance, with fewer parts than traditional bikes. This means they require less maintenance and are less prone to mechanical issues.
● Cost-effective: Although foldable bikes can be more expensive than traditional bikes, they can save you money in the long run by reducing the need for car usage or public transport.
Cons
● With folding bikes, weight is inversely proportional to the price of the bike. So, if you are looking for a sturdy lightweight, easy-to-carry bike you may need to pay a few more bucks as the top-end models are lightest while the low-end models weigh as much as their regular counterparts.
● Compared to regular bikes, folding bikes offer a stiffer, bumpier riding experience due to their small tire size. The small size of the wheels doesn’t allow smooth shock absorption, so make sure to note this point while browsing through this section.
● Lastly, the prices of even the lowest-end models are higher than regular bikes. You need to pay more for more features like gears, light, smooth folding, lightweight and so on.
